Description
This ready-to-occupy ‘chain free’ house stands in a slightly elevated position, enjoying truly superb views towards picturesque surrounding countryside, generous off-road private driveway parking, and air source heating throughout the property.
The three bedroomed accommodation is summarized very briefly: Steps lead up to an entrance hall. A living room enjoying a dual aspect and a cast iron wood burning stove. Dining room with an additional cast iron wood burning stove open through to the modern kitchen. The kitchen provides a deep pantry / utility. Upstairs on the first floor the home has three well planned bedrooms. A landing with store cupboard. House bathroom appointed with a three piece white suite. Outside the property provides a generous pebbled private driveway. Well stocked gardens extend to three sides with established lawns, vegetable plots, mature trees and evergreens, and a stone flagged patio offering a pleasant sitting out space.
Winterburn is a picturesque and distinctly rural farming hamlet in the heart of the beautiful Yorkshire Dales, located approximately 7 miles northwest of the historic market town of Skipton. Surrounded by rolling pastures, open moorland and characterful dry stone walls, it offers a sense of tranquillity while remaining within comfortable reach of nearby villages and the aforementioned market town of Skipton, with its wide range of amenities and services.
The hamlet is characterised by unspoilt countryside, working farmland, and the peaceful Winterburn reservoir, making it ideal for those seeking a genuine Dales setting away from busy towns and cities.
